// XMergeFactory.cpp: implementation of the CXMergeFactory class.
//
//////////////////////////////////////////////////////////////////////
#include "stdafx.h"
#include "XMergeFilter.h"
#include "XMergeFactory.h"
//////////////////////////////////////////////////////////////////////
// IUnknown implementation
//////////////////////////////////////////////////////////////////////
STDMETHODIMP CXMergeFactory::QueryInterface(REFIID riid, void **ppvObject)
{
if(ppvObject == NULL)
return E_INVALIDARG;
if(::IsEqualIID(riid, IID_IUnknown) || ::IsEqualIID(riid, IID_IClassFactory))
{
*ppvObject = static_cast<IClassFactory*>(this);
}
else
{
*ppvObject = NULL;
return E_NOINTERFACE;
}
reinterpret_cast<IUnknown*>(*ppvObject)->AddRef();
return S_OK;
}
STDMETHODIMP_(ULONG) CXMergeFactory::AddRef()
{
return ::InterlockedIncrement(&m_cRef);
}
STDMETHODIMP_(ULONG) CXMergeFactory::Release()
{
if(::InterlockedDecrement(&m_cRef) == 0)
{
delete this;
return 0;
}
return m_cRef;
}
//////////////////////////////////////////////////////////////////////
// IUnknown implementation
//////////////////////////////////////////////////////////////////////
STDMETHODIMP CXMergeFactory::CreateInstance(IUnknown *pUnkOuter, REFIID iid, void **ppvObject)
{
if (ppvObject == NULL)
return E_INVALIDARG;
if (pUnkOuter != NULL) // cannot aggregate
{
*ppvObject = NULL;
return CLASS_E_NOAGGREGATION;
}
if (iid == IID_ICeFileFilter)
{
CXMergeFilter *pFilter = new CXMergeFilter();
HRESULT hr = pFilter->QueryInterface(iid, ppvObject);
pFilter->Release();
return hr;
}
return E_INVALIDARG;
}
STDMETHODIMP CXMergeFactory::LockServer(BOOL fLock)
{
_Module.LockServer(fLock);
return S_OK;
}
